Youth/Family Counselor (Full Time) Opportunity:
The Youth/Family Counselor plays a pivotal role as a main support figure for young individuals here at Vantage, working in rotating shifts to ensure around-the-clock support, seven days a week. They are an essential team member committed to delivering services to young people and families within a well-organized environment.
Who you are:
- A team player and a positive role model
- Skilled in building relationships with clients and staff with professional boundaries
- Strong oral and written communication skills
- Willingness to constantly learn and evolve
- Organized; with a strong focus on accurate and consistent record-keeping
- Creative problem solving
- Flexible and adaptive to change
What we offer:
- Competitive salary based on education and experience
- Comprehensive benefits package, including health, dental, life & disability coverage
- Registered Pension Plan with 4% employer matching after one year
- Generous vacation time with 3 weeks of vacation per year to start
- We offer 3 additional statutory holidays for a total of 12 statutory holiday days each year
- An additional day off is also provided to be used during the Christmas holiday season
Qualifications:
- Diploma or undergraduate degree or in Human Services, e.g., Child and Youth Care, Social Work, Psychology, Sociology, or related fields.
- Experience working with young people is preferred.
- Current certifications in Standard First Aid/Level C CPR, PIC, CYIM, Valid Driver’s License, and Driver’s Abstract.
